Disability shower installation services involve designing and fitting showers that accommodate individuals with mobility challenges or other physical limitations. These installations often include features such as low or no-threshold entries, grab bars, seating options, and anti-slip flooring to enhance safety and accessibility. Service providers work with property owners to customize shower setups that meet specific needs, ensuring ease of use and reducing potential hazards associated with traditional shower designs.
The primary issues addressed by disability shower installations include difficulty entering or exiting standard showers, risk of slips and falls, and the need for additional support within the bathing area. These modifications help create a safer environment for users with limited mobility, elderly individuals, or those recovering from injuries. By providing accessible solutions, these services aim to promote independence and comfort during daily routines, while also helping to prevent accidents that could result from unsuitable bathroom configurations.

Installation Costs - The cost for installing a disability shower typically ranges from $1,500 to $5,000, depending on the shower size and complexity. Basic models may be on the lower end, while custom features increase the price.
Material Expenses - Material costs for disability showers can vary between $500 and $2,500. Choices like waterproof tiles, accessible fixtures, and safety features influence the overall expense.
Labor Charges - Labor for installing a disability shower usually falls between $1,000 and $3,000. The price depends on the existing bathroom setup and the extent of modifications needed.
Additional Features - Adding accessibility features such as grab bars or low-threshold entries may add $200 to $1,000 to the total cost. These enhancements improve safety and accessibility but can vary based on the selected options.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is involved in installing a disability shower? Installation typically includes removing the existing shower, preparing the space, and fitting a wheelchair-accessible or walk-in shower with appropriate features.
Can a disability shower be customized for specific needs? Yes, local service providers often offer customization options such as grab bars, seating, and non-slip flooring to meet individual requirements.
How long does a disability shower installation usually take? The installation duration varies depending on the project scope but generally ranges from a few hours to a day.
Are there different types of disability showers available? Yes, options include roll-in showers, walk-in showers with low thresholds, and seated showers, among others, to suit different mobility needs.
